Laser line scanning is ideal for non-contact measurement applications - including inspection, cloudto-CAD comparison, rapid prototyping, reverse engineering, and 3D modeling. Laser line probes use a triangulation process to find the position of objects in space. A high performance laser diode inside the unit produces a straight laser stripe that is projected onto a surface and a camera looks at the laser stripe at a known angle to determine the location for each point on the line.
